Position Overview
A Process Engineer designs and develops layouts for production and warehouse operations to increase efficiency, productivity and quality standards. Their main duties include reviewing current production schedules and processes to find potential improvements, designing the layouts of the facilities and estimating production costs.
What you'll do
- Develop and streamline the process of creating drawings that require curved cuts.
- Structural modeling of CAD drawings for shaped products to be cut for production.
- Structural modeling of CAD drawing for other projects including but not limited to creation of drawings to support process improvement and new fixtures and other needs supporting operations.
- Serve as the communication liaison between production and customer service as it relates to customer orders and design.
- Transfer drawings to appropriate department for manufacturing.
- Preparing construction illustrations documents for customer approval.
- Developing new design models to expand product offering.
- Recommending design improvements to management.
- Update and maintain CAD files
